Output 8ba15fd41b1489c29891d3f943edde965829a610003ed4d17ca8fe6e17376056:0

value
113544
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ae55f15181ce1a956c50938a77e9cfa541412cff OP_EQUAL
address
3HapTKeJggK1ZvyYhBDn64wi5LhwqUGGwA
transaction
8ba15fd41b1489c29891d3f943edde965829a610003ed4d17ca8fe6e17376056
spent
true